logo

Output 67d634267ced209dd20e1563de8ec698659fd10864a829353646154efe709f2d:0

value
2900117
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ddcbbecd89bb843d90c37bfb8701d83d7c8b7e97 OP_EQUALVERIFY OP_CHECKSIG
address
1MDkQsLGftdvRodaNv3b4hiWjgCjzKVbKW
transaction
67d634267ced209dd20e1563de8ec698659fd10864a829353646154efe709f2d